It’s official, the East of England (76%) is joint fourth most stressed-out place in the UK this Christmas, alongside South East and London.
It was the North East (79%) that took first place and Yorkshire / Humberside (78%) second.
The survey by A.F. Blakemore (Spar) showed as many as 31% of Brits say Christmas is the most stressful time of the year, with big food shops (25%), not having enough oven space (23%) and parcels failing to show up (11%) among the top anxiety triggers.
